Job Description

We are seeking a Lead Databricks Engineer with strong hands-on experience in Databricks, Apache Spark, PySpark, SQL, and modern cloud data engineering. The ideal candidate will lead the design and development of scalable data platforms, mentor engineers, and work closely with architects and business stakeholders to deliver high-performance data solutions.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ead the design, development, and implementation of Databricks-based data platforms and pipelines.
  • Develop scalable ETL/ELT pipelines using Databricks, Apache Spark, PySpark, and SQL.
  • Design and implement Delta Lake / Lakehouse architectures.
  • Build batch and near-real-time data processing solutions.
  • Optimize Spark jobs, SQL queries, clusters, and data pipelines for performance and cost.
  • Develop reusable data engineering frameworks and standards.
  • Work with cloud storage, data warehouses, APIs, and enterprise data sources.
  • Implement data quality, validation, monitoring, and error-handling frameworks.
  • Use Databricks Workflows, notebooks, Delta Live Tables/Lakeflow, and CI/CD practices.
  • Implement security, access control, governance, and data lineage.
  • Collaborate with Data Architects, Data Scientists, Analysts, and application teams.
  • Provide technical leadership, code reviews, mentoring, and troubleshooting support.
